Hey Guys,

Here's a question i'm hoping you all can answer for me. My compressor goes on, but turns off a couple of seconds later. It's really intermittent, on, off, on, off, on, off....

The A/C works really well when the compressor is on and it blows ice cold air. As soon as the compressor turns off, it gets weaker, but then a couple of seconds later, the compressor kicks in, and the a/c is ice cold again.

Last summer, i did refill my own A/C with the EZ CHILL R134 recharge kit, but im just wondering if the compressor is supposed to act like this?!?!? Did i possibly overfill it, or maybe its underfilled. Im not too good with A/C units and how they're suposed to act.

Can anyone give me a hand with this? What PSI is the system supposed to be filled at when the compressor is off? What's the PSI supposed to be at when the compressor is ON?

Any and all help is much appreciated. Thanks

The COmpressor is supposed to cycle on and off like that..If its cooling dont worry about it.

If it was low on 134 then it wouldn't be ice cold. Have you tried turning the temp knob back about halfway towards warm to see if it cycles less. I could see it being problem if it constantly is just on/off for seconds at a time & not really cooling that well. It should stay on & cycle a bit less frequently when it's actually trying to cool the car down vs. just giving it a bump maintaining a cool temp.
